Where We Come From
Our team was part of the delivery teams on these projects — providing BIM coordination, digital engineering, and technical documentation that kept them moving. That experience building digital tools for real projects is what drives everything we build today.

Our team provided 3D modelling, drone scan processing, and turning simulations to support the transport of a 61m bridge structure through Auckland's urban streets. Delivering digital tools on projects with this level of spatial complexity is why our software understands how construction teams think about site logistics.

Our team delivered the digital methodology submission for one of the largest road infrastructure tenders in the region — producing 3D models, quantity estimates, and technical drawings that resolved traffic management and earthworks challenges. That experience supporting tenders at scale is baked into every tool we build.

On this Prahran residential development, our team delivered the digital engineering — hydraulic design models, shop drawings, and as-built documentation for water supply, drainage, and stormwater systems. Living through that documentation grind is exactly why we build tools that eliminate it.

Our team provided BIM coordination, hydraulic modelling, and technical documentation to support delivery of Fisher & Paykel's $220M headquarters — a three-building, 1,000-person campus featuring NZ's largest mass timber building. Supporting digital delivery at this scale taught us what real coordination software needs to do.

Our team delivered BIM coordination and digital engineering services to support a $56.4M hospital expansion — while the facility stayed fully operational. Coordinating complex digital models in a live environment taught us how critical reliable data and clear workflows are under pressure.

Three new railway stations for South Auckland's growing communities. Our team produced the detailed digital engineering drawings and 3D models that supported delivery across all three sites. Working across multi-site rail projects showed us how disconnected tools slow everything down — and what to build instead.

How we work
Fixed pricing. Weekly progress. Built by people who've been on your side of the table.
We visit your office or site. We watch how your team estimates, where the friction is, and what data you're working with. We map workflows, identify bottlenecks, and define exactly what needs to be built.
We map the solution — what gets built, in what order, how long it takes, and what it costs. You get a fixed-scope proposal with a clear timeline and price. No surprises.
We build it. You see progress weekly. We test with your real data, not dummy inputs. If something's off, we catch it early.
We hand it over, train your team, and stay available. Ongoing support and iteration as your needs evolve. A system your team owns, with documentation and training.
